How dual filaments power high and low beams
H4 bulbs contain two filaments arranged to deliver different light patterns from a single bulb. The low beam filament provides a smoother, cut-off beam that minimizes glare for other road users, while the high beam filament delivers a brighter, longer throw when you need maximum visibility. The vehicle’s switch and relay control which filament receives power, so you either light the low beam or switch to high beam as you drive. Types and compatibility considerations
While H4 is a socket standard, there are variations in brightness, color temperature, and beam pattern across brands. Standard halogen H4 bulbs emit a warm white light, while brighter or whiter options claim improved road visibility. In modern cars with advanced lighting systems or projector lenses, LED or HID replacements marketed as H4 may not align with the housing’s optics, causing glare or misalignment. Always check your owner’s manual and verify the bulb’s base, size, and voltage before buying. If your vehicle has CAN bus or sensitive lighting electronics, an off the shelf LED substitute may trigger fault codes or flicker. In these cases, sticking with a reputable halogen H4 from a known brand—or consulting a professional—can prevent early failures. Installation basics for H4 bulbs
Before you begin, gather gloves, a flashlight, and the right replacement bulb. Start by turning off the vehicle and removing the key from the ignition; disconnect the negative battery terminal if you can safely reach it. Open the hood and locate the headlight assembly. Remove the dust cap, then unplug the electrical connector from the old bulb. Gently twist the bulb to release it from the housing and pull straight out. Avoid touching the glass with bare fingers; oils on skin can shorten bulb life. Insert the new bulb, align the tabs, and twist to lock it in place. Reconnect the harness, replace the dust cap, and test the beam pattern before driving. If your car has a leveling or alignment system, you may need to re-aim the headlights after replacement for proper road illumination. Troubleshooting common H4 bulb issues
Dim or flickering light can point to a loose connection, a failing ballast in some hybrid setups, or moisture inside the headlight housing. Check the electrical plug for corrosion and reseat it firmly. If both high and low beams fail, inspect the fuse and the wiring between the switch and the headlight. A cracked glass or fogged lens reduces light output and can indicate moisture ingress, which may require headlight housing seal replacement. If the new bulb flickers, confirm you did not rotate the bulb too far or misalign the locking tabs. When in doubt, test in a known good connector or swap in a spare bulb to rule out a faulty unit.
